Overall Meaning

The song "Blisters" by Coal Chamber is a dark and introspective piece that explores the themes of pain, perseverance and redemption. The opening line "Believe in the blisters once again" immediately sets the tone for the rest of the song, highlighting the idea that the scars and wounds of one's past experiences can be a source of strength and resilience. The second line "Deliverance now my only friend" suggests that the singer has been through a lot of hardship and has come to rely on their own inner strength to overcome it.


The next lines "I've crawled through the flesh and back again/For us, to be" imply that the singer has gone through a transformative experience to become a better person for the sake of a loved one, with the phrase "us, to be" suggesting that this person is important to them. The song then moves on to talk about how the singer has faced many obstacles and struggles, but has managed to get through them with sheer luck and perseverance.


The lines "I'm saving all my sheep for sin" and "Said your motion, it feels like a knife" add to the sense of darkness and pain in the song, with the former implying that the singer is holding onto their sins as a way of coping and the latter suggesting that their emotions are so intense that they feel physical. Overall, "Blisters" is a powerful and moving song that deals with difficult themes in a raw and honest way.
